Effects of mobilization with movement vs Maitland joint mobilization as an adjunct to institution-based exercise program on pain, ROM, strength, functional status & quality of life in knee osteoarthritis patients: A randomised clinical trial

简要总结

Knee osteoarthritis is an articular degenerative disease. It is a complex joint condition that affects the entire joint, including bone, cartilage, synovium, ligaments and joint capsule. Symptoms of knee osteoarthritis include pain, joint stiffness, muscular weakness, poor proprioception and limited joint motion affecting daily life activities. The management of knee osteoarthritis aims to control pain, while improving physical function and quality of life. The OARSI, ACR and EULAR clinical practice guidelines promote an active lifestyle in osteoarthritis patients and states that exercise program aimed at improving cardiopulmonary fitness, muscular strength, flexibility and neuromuscular performance should be integrated into therapeutic management. Manual therapy has been used as a part of multimodal rehabilitation management for knee osteoarthritis because of its ability to relieve symptoms. For individuals with symptomatic knee osteoarthritis, adding manual therapy treatment in the form of mobilization with movement or Maitland joint mobilization to the baseline exercise program delivers advantages beyond what the same exercises alone may provide. Maitland concept is a patient driven model of passive joint mobilization, where passive oscillatory movements are performed at the limit of the range. Whereas, Mulligan’s mobilization with movement is a relatively new concept that utilises pain-free low-velocity joint mobilization techniques that can include an active movement component. Manual therapy appears to be effective in relieving symptoms but the effects on pain, joint motion, strength, physical functions and quality of life is still needed to be further explored. There are sufficient evidences for use of manual therapy techniques like mobilization with movement and Maitland joint mobilization in knee osteoarthritis patients but the comparison of the effects of these manual therapy techniques is still controversial. Thus, this study aims to compare the effects of mobilization with movement and Maitland joint mobilization using outcome measure VAS, Universal Goniometer, MicroFET3, TUG, 30s chair stand test, WOMAC CRD Pune and WHOQOL-BREF in knee osteoarthritis patients.

Null hypothesis- mobilization with movement and Maitland joint mobilization will be equally effective as an adjunct to institution-based exercise program on pain, Rom, strength, functional status & quality of life in knee osteoarthritis patients.

Alternative hypothesis 1- mobilization with movement will have better effects than Maitland joint mobilization as an adjunct to institution-based exercise program on pain, ROM, strength, functional status & quality of life in knee osteoarthritis patients.

Alternative hypothesis 2- Maitland joint mobilization will have better effects than mobilization with movement as an adjunct to institution-based exercise program on pain, ROM, strength, functional status & quality of life in knee osteoarthritis patients.

入选标准

  • 1.Subjects of either gender with an age group of 40-75yrs & having knee pain.
  • 2.Subjects fulfilling American College of Rheumatology clinical criteria.
  • At least one of the following three Age more than 50, morning stiffness less than 30 min, Crepitus on knee motion, with or without X Ray findings.
  • 3.Subjects with grade I to III knee osteoarthritis on the Kellgren and Lawrence scale.
  • 4.Subjects able to stand and walk without help.

排除标准

  • 1.Subjects with history of knee/ lower limb joint replacement surgery.
  • 2.Subjects present with history of any lower limb fracture or ligament injury.
  • 3.Subjects with post-traumatic knee osteoarthritis.
  • 4.Subjects with patellofemoral arthritis.
